Abstract:
Diethyl polysulfides as mixed sulfiding agent were synthesized by using industrial sulfur from refining enterprises, sodium sulfide and bromoethane in the presence of phase transfer catalyst tetrabutylammonium bromide. The influences of reaction conditions on sulfur content were studied and the synthesis reaction mechanisms were discussed. The results showed that the ring-opening of S
8 molecules was the key step of the synthesis reaction and the addition of sodium sulphide greatly reduced the activation temperature of S
8. When the molar ratio of S to Na
2S was 4:1, the first step reaction temperature was 50 ℃, the first step reaction time was 25 minutes, the second step reaction temperature was room temperature, the second step reaction time was 1.5 hours and the TBAB molar fraction was 4%, the mass fraction of sulfur in diethyl polysulfides reached 63.86%, the flash point was 83.5 ℃ and the oil solubility was good.The reaction has advantages of wide raw material sources, simple synthetic route, mild reaction conditions and environmental friendliness, which has a good development and application prospects.
